What Are Fire Suites?
Fire suites (or fire-resistant suits) are specially designed clothes that are worn to protect workers from flames, excessive heat, and sparks. They are not like every day clothes. Fire suites will not catch fire as easily as normal clothes will and in the event they do catch on fire, they will not burn for a long time.
- Most fire suits are made from special materials like:
- Nomex and Kevlar (used in firefighter gear)
- Cotton blends that are treated to resist flames
- Modacrylic fabrics that are both soft and strong
- These materials help protect the skin, reduce burns, and keep workers safer in risky jobs.

3. Electrical Work
Electricians face a different danger — arc flash. That’s when a powerful burst of electricity jumps from a wire or machine. It’s hot enough to cause fires, burns, and even explosions.
Fire suits for electrical work need to do more than just block flames. They also:
- Insulate against extreme heat from arc flash
- Reduce the risk of shock or burn injuries
- Meet safety rules like NFPA 70E and IEC standards
